West Ham Secure Lazio Striker Valentin ‘Taty’ Castellanos Transfer
West Ham United has officially signed striker Valentin ‘Taty’ Castellanos from Lazio. The transfer was completed for an undisclosed fee, and Castellanos has penned a four-and-a-half-year contract, which includes an option for an additional year.
About Valentin ‘Taty’ Castellanos
Castellanos, now 27 years old, joined Lazio in 2023. During his time there, he made a notable impact by appearing in 98 matches. He successfully netted 22 goals and provided 16 assists, showcasing his skills and contributions on the field.
International Career
In addition to his club achievements, Castellanos has represented Argentina on the international stage. He earned two caps for his country after making his debut in 2024.
Previous Clubs
Before moving to Lazio, Castellanos played for several clubs:
- New York City FC
- Girona FC
